Windsurf Enfrenta Desafios com Claude da Anthropic

O cenário da programação assistida por IA está testemunhando uma mudança significativa, à medida que a Windsurf, uma startup em ascensão conhecida por suas ferramentas inovadoras de “vibe-coding”, encontra desafios para garantir acesso direto aos modelos de IA Claude de ponta da Anthropic. Este desenvolvimento pode potencialmente impedir a trajetória de crescimento da Windsurf e impactar a experiência do usuário, levantando questões sobre a dinâmica entre os fornecedores de modelos de IA e os desenvolvedores de aplicativos.

A Desconexão: Decisão da Anthropic e Resposta da Windsurf

Varun Mohan, CEO da Windsurf, expressou publicamente sua decepção no X, revelando que a Anthropic havia restringido significativamente o acesso direto da Windsurf aos modelos de IA Claude 3.7 Sonnet e Claude 3.5 Sonnet. Esta decisão, comunicada com o mínimo de aviso prévio, obriga a Windsurf a procurar provedores de computação de terceiros alternativos para alimentar esses modelos populares em sua plataforma.

Mohan enfatizou a preferência da Windsurf por uma parceria direta com a Anthropic, afirmando: “Deixamos muito claro para a Anthropic que este não é o nosso desejo - queríamos pagar-lhes pela capacidade total.” A mudança inesperada deixou a Windsurf a lutar para mitigar potenciais interrupções para seus usuários.

Em uma postagem subsequente no blog, a Windsurf reconheceu que, embora possua alguma capacidade por meio de provedores de inferência de terceiros, ela é insuficiente para compensar totalmente o acesso direto reduzido aos modelos Claude. Consequentemente, os usuários podem experimentar problemas de disponibilidade temporários ao tentar utilizar recursos alimentados por Claude dentro do Windsurf.

A Omissão do Claude 4: Uma Oportunidade Perdida?

A decisão de limitar o acesso da Windsurf aos modelos Claude segue de perto o lançamento do Claude 4 da Anthropic, uma nova família de modelos de IA que ostenta desempenho líder do setor em tarefas de engenharia de software. Notavelmente, a Windsurf não recebeu acesso direto ao Claude 4 no lançamento, forçando a empresa a depender de uma solução alternativa mais complexa e cara para integrar os novos modelos.

Em contraste, outras ferramentas de codificação de IA proeminentes, como Cursor da Anysphere, Devin da Cognition e GitHub Copilot da Microsoft, pareciam ter acesso direto e contínuo ao Claude 4 desde o início. Essa disparidade levantou preocupações sobre potencial favoritismo ou parcerias estratégicas dentro do ecossistema de codificação assistida por IA.

O Cenário do Vibe-Coding: Uma Arena Competitiva

O setor de codificação assistida por IA, frequentemente chamado de “vibe-coding”, testemunhou um crescimento explosivo e uma competição acirrada nos últimos meses. A suposta aquisição da Windsurf pela OpenAI em abril destaca a crescente consolidação e manobras estratégicas dentro do setor.

Ao mesmo tempo, a Anthropic tem investido ativamente em seus próprios aplicativos de IA para codificação, sinalizando um desejo de capturar uma fatia maior do mercado. A empresa lançou o Claude Code em fevereiro e organizou sua conferência inaugural para desenvolvedores Code with Claude em maio, solidificando ainda mais seu compromisso com o espaço de codificação assistida por IA.

Perspectiva da Anthropic: Priorizando Parcerias Sustentáveis

O porta-voz da Anthropic, Steve Mnich, abordou as preocupações levantadas pela Windsurf, afirmando que a empresa está “priorizando a capacidade para parcerias sustentáveis que nos permitam atender efetivamente à comunidade de desenvolvedores mais ampla”. Mnich esclareceu que os usuários da Windsurf ainda podem acessar o Claude 4 por meio de uma chave de API, enfatizando a disponibilidade de métodos de integração alternativos.

No entanto, a solução de chave de API tem sido criticada por desenvolvedores por ser mais cara e complicada do que a integração direta do modelo. Isso levanta questões sobre a acessibilidade e a acessibilidade de modelos de IA de ponta para startups menores e desenvolvedores individuais.

Crescimento e Desafios da Windsurf: Mantendo o Ímpeto

A Windsurf experimentou um rápido crescimento este ano, atingindo US$ 100 milhões em receita recorrente anual (ARR) em abril. A empresa pretende competir com ferramentas de codificação de IA estabelecidas como Cursor e GitHub Copilot, mas seu acesso limitado aos modelos da Anthropic pode potencialmente dificultar seus esforços para ganhar participação de mercado.

Vários usuários da Windsurf expressaram frustração com a falta de acesso direto aos melhores modelos de codificação de IA da Anthropic, citando preocupações sobre desempenho e custo. A disponibilidade e a integração de modelos de IA são fatores cruciais para os desenvolvedores escolherem quais ferramentas de codificação assistida por IA adotar.

Perspectivas do Usuário: O Impacto nos Fluxos de Trabalho do Desenvolvedor

Ronald Mannak, fundador de uma startup especializada na linguagem de programação Swift da Apple, disse ao TechCrunch que o Claude 4 representou um avanço significativo em recursos para suas cargas de trabalho. Embora Mannak fosse cliente da Windsurf desde o final de 2024, ele recentemente mudou para o uso do Cursor para agilizar seu fluxo de trabalho de codificação com o Claude 4.

A experiência de Mannak destaca a importância da integração perfeita do modelo de IA para desenvolvedores que buscam otimizar sua produtividade e aproveitar os mais recentes avanços na codificação assistida por IA.

A Solução “Traga Sua Própria Chave”: Uma Correção Temporária

Como uma solução de curto prazo para dar suporte ao Claude 4, a Windsurf permite que os usuários conectem suas chaves de API da Anthropic às suas contas da Windsurf. No entanto, essa abordagem de “traga sua própria chave” tem sido criticada por ser mais cara e complicada do que se a Windsurf fornecesse os modelos diretamente.

Os desenvolvedores preferem a conveniência e a relação custo-benefício de ter modelos de IA perfeitamente integrados em seu ambiente de desenvolvimento. A necessidade de gerenciar chaves de API e lidar com o faturamento separadamente adiciona atrito ao processo de desenvolvimento e pode desencorajar a adoção.

Opcionalidade e a Corrida Armamentista de IA: Uma Evolução Constante

No mundo dinâmico da codificação assistida por IA, a opcionalidade é fundamental. A cada poucos meses, OpenAI, Google e Anthropic lançam novos modelos de IA que superam seus antecessores em tarefas de codificação. Essa evolução constante exige que as startups de vibe-coding ofereçam suporte a modelos de IA de todos os principais desenvolvedores.

A porta-voz da Windsurf, Payal Patel, enfatizou o compromisso da empresa em fornecer opcionalidade para os usuários. No entanto, a decisão da Anthropic de limitar o acesso direto da Windsurf aos modelos Claude tornou mais difícil para a empresa cumprir esse compromisso.

Implicações e Perspectivas Futuras

A situação entre Windsurf e Anthropic ressalta a complexa dinâmica entre os fornecedores de modelos de IA e os desenvolvedores de aplicativos. À medida que os modelos de IA se tornam cada vez mais poderosos e especializados, o acesso a esses modelos é um fator crítico para o sucesso de ferramentas assistidas por IA.

O acesso limitado aos modelos Claude pode potencialmente impactar a capacidade da Windsurf de atrair e reter usuários, especialmente aqueles que dependem dos mais recentes avanços de IA para seus fluxos de trabalho de codificação. A Windsurf pode precisar explorar parcerias alternativas ou desenvolver seus próprios modelos de IA para manter sua vantagem competitiva.

O incidente também levanta questões mais amplas sobre o potencial dos fornecedores de modelos de IA para exercer controle sobre o ecossistema de codificação assistida por IA. Ao conceder ou restringir seletivamente o acesso a seus modelos, esses fornecedores podem influenciar o cenário competitivo e moldar a evolução das ferramentas de desenvolvimento assistidas por IA.

Análise Técnica Detalhada: Inferência, APIs e Recursos Computacionais

Os desafios enfrentados pela Windsurf destacam aspectos técnicos fundamentais da implantação e acesso a modelos de IA. O processo de execução de um modelo de IA para gerar saídas (como sugestões de código) é chamado de “inferência”. Para modelos com uso intensivo de recursos, como Claude, a inferência requer poder computacional significativo (GPUs, CPUs, etc.). Empresas como a Anthropic investem pesadamente nessa infraestrutura.

  • Acesso Direto: Ideal porque a Windsurf acessa diretamente os servidores e recursos computacionais da Anthropic, pagando à Anthropic por esse uso.
  • Provedores de Inferência de Terceiros: Empresas especializadas em fornecer recursos computacionais para inferência de IA (por exemplo, plataformas de nuvem) podem atuar como intermediários. A Windsurf paga a eles, que por sua vez pagam à Anthropic (ou potencialmente executam modelos de código aberto de forma independente).
  • APIs: A Anthropic fornece uma API (Interface de Programação de Aplicativos) permitindo que desenvolvedores como a Windsurf interajam programaticamente com seus modelos.
  • Chaves de API: Credenciais usadas para autenticar e autorizar o acesso à API. Normalmente vinculadas a uma conta de faturamento.

A solução “traga sua própria chave” significa que os usuários do Windsurf são responsáveis por provisionar seus próprios recursos computacionais com a Anthropic e vinculá-los ao seu ambiente Windsurf por meio de uma chave de API. Isso é mais complexo para o usuário final.

O Ecossistema de IA Mais Amplo: Uma Teia Crescente de Interdependências

A interação entre Windsurf e Anthropic ilustra as crescentes interdependências dentro do ecossistema de IA mais amplo. Fornecedores de modelos de IA, desenvolvedores de aplicativos, fornecedores de infraestrutura de computação e usuários finais estão todos interconectados, e seus relacionamentos estão em constante evolução.

À medida que a tecnologia de IA continua a avançar, é crucial promover um ecossistema saudável e competitivo que incentive a inovação e garanta o acesso equitativo aos recursos de IA. Padrões abertos, preços transparentes e comunicação clara entre as partes interessadas são essenciais para promover o crescimento sustentável e prevenir potenciais gargalos ou práticas anticompetitivas.

O Futuro da Codificação Assistida por IA: Colaboração e Competição

O futuro da codificação assistida por IA provavelmente será moldado por uma combinação de colaboração e competição entre fornecedores de modelos de IA e desenvolvedores de aplicativos. Empresas como a Anthropic podem buscar a integração vertical desenvolvendo suas próprias ferramentas de codificação assistida por IA, enquanto outras podem se concentrar em fornecer modelos de IA como um serviço para uma gama mais ampla de desenvolvedores.

Startups como a Windsurf precisarão se adaptar a esse cenário em evolução, explorando novos modelos de parceria, desenvolvendo recursos inovadores de codificação assistida por IA e defendendo o acesso aberto aos recursos de IA. Os beneficiários finais serão os desenvolvedores que podem aproveitar o poder da IA para criar um software melhor de forma mais eficiente.

Além das Manchetes: Implicações Estratégicas para Empresas de IA

A situação destaca várias considerações estratégicas para empresas que desenvolvem modelos de IA e criam produtos alimentados por IA:

  • Seleção de Parceria: Os desenvolvedores de modelos de IA precisam escolher cuidadosamente seus parceiros. Os fatores incluem: alcance de mercado, mercado-alvo, especialização (por exemplo, codificação versus uso geral), viabilidade de longo prazo e alinhamento com os valores e objetivos estratégicos do desenvolvedor do modelo.

  • Planejamento de Capacidade: Preveja com precisão a demanda por suas saídas de modelo e garanta que recursos computacionais suficientes sejam alocados. A superassinatura pode levar à degradação do desempenho ou à necessidade de limitar o acesso.

  • Estratégia de API: Ofereça uma API robusta e amigável para desenvolvedores para permitir que aplicativos de terceiros aproveitem seus modelos. Considere preços escalonados e níveis de acesso com base no uso.

  • Documentação e Suporte: Forneça documentação e suporte abrangentes para ajudar os desenvolvedores a integrar seus modelos em seus aplicativos.

  • Engajamento da Comunidade: Promova uma comunidade de desenvolvedores forte para incentivar a inovação e fornecer feedback sobre seus modelos e APIs. Organize eventos, ofereça treinamento e participe ativamente de fóruns online.

  • Análise Competitiva: Monitore cuidadosamente o cenário competitivo e adapte suas estratégias para manter uma posição de liderança. Isso inclui rastrear novos modelos de IA, aplicativos emergentes alimentados por IA e necessidades de clientes em evolução.

A Perspectiva do Usuário Final: O Que Isso Significa para os Desenvolvedores?

Para os desenvolvedores, esta situação ressalta a importância de entender as dependências de suas ferramentas. Considere o seguinte:

  • Seleção de Ferramentas: Não confie unicamente em uma ferramenta alimentada por IA. Diversifique o conjunto de ferramentas e entenda soluções alternativas ou até mesmo modelos de IA alternativos. Isso reduz o risco se o acesso a recursos ou modelos específicos for alterado.

  • Mentalidade API-First: Sempre que possível, aprenda a utilizar as APIs diretas de fornecedores de modelos de IA. Isso permite maior flexibilidade e evita o bloqueio com integrações de ferramentas de IA específicas. Por exemplo, integrar diretamente com a API da Anthropic, em vez de depender das integrações Claude potencialmente limitadas da Windsurf.

  • Entenda os Preços: Preste muita atenção aos modelos de preços das ferramentas alimentadas por IA e aos modelos de IA subjacentes que elas usam. As opções de “Traga Sua Própria Chave” podem às vezes ser econômicas, mas exigem um gerenciamento mais ativo e rastreamento de faturamento.

  • Comunidade e Suporte: Participe ativamente de comunidades de desenvolvedores usando as ferramentas de codificação específicas alimentadas por IA e os modelos de IA associados. Isso oferece oportunidades para aprender as melhores práticas, solucionar problemas e se manter informado sobre as próximas mudanças.

Conclusão: Navegando no Cenário de IA em Evolução

A situação entre Windsurf e Anthropic destaca a complexa interação entre tecnologia, estratégia de negócios e experiência do desenvolvedor dentro do cenário de IA em rápida evolução. Ao entender as forças técnicas e econômicas subjacentes em jogo, desenvolvedores e empresas de IA podem tomar decisões informadas para navegar neste ambiente dinâmico e desbloquear todo o potencial da codificação assistida por IA.